[Remote] Analyst, Product Operations

Work from home Full-time role Hiring

Note: The job is a remote job and is open to candidates in USA. 11:11 Systems is seeking an experienced Product Operations Analyst to support the integrity of their product portfolio across systems and processes. The role involves managing product data, improving workflows, and providing actionable insights to ensure alignment with business objectives.

Responsibilities

  • Serve as a subject matter expert on product portfolio structure in Salesforce and related systems, including packaging, SKU availability, product rules, nomenclature, taxonomy, attributes, and lifecycle status
  • Partner with Product Managers and cross-functional teams to define, QA, and improve SKU structures, product data standards, and downstream operational workflows
  • Support SKU launches, changes, sunsets, and replacements through impact analysis across quoting, billing, reporting, procurement, CRM, documentation, and related processes
  • Identify workflow gaps, system dependencies, and operational bottlenecks, and recommend process improvements that increase efficiency and reduce risk
  • Manage and help optimize the operational tools and software stack used to support product workflows, reporting, QA, and cross-functional coordination, including platforms related to product management, quoting, user research, reporting, and adjacent business operations
  • Track and report on key product and operational metrics, including usage, adoption, customer feedback, SKU performance, and data quality; maintain dashboards and recurring reports for stakeholders
  • Analyze product and CRM data to identify anomalies, integrity issues, and opportunities to improve reporting, billing validation, lifecycle management, and decision-making
  • Support product launches and changes by conducting impact analysis, validating readiness across systems, and partnering with other teams to ensure portfolio updates are successfully implemented
  • Develop or support automation opportunities using APIs, scripting, agentic AI, and workflow tools to improve reporting efficiency, data quality validation, and repeatable operational tasks
  • Document product structure standards, reporting logic, data dependencies, operational workflows, and process improvements to improve transparency, repeatability, and team enablement
  • Create clear reports, presentations, and recommendations for technical and non-technical stakeholders

Skills

  • Bachelor's degree in Information Systems, Business Administration, Business Analytics, Operations, Engineering, Computer Science or a related field, or equivalent years of related work experience required
  • 5+ years of experience in Product Operations, Business Analysis, Product Analysis, Systems Analysis, Sales Operations, or a related role in a technology or SaaS environment required
  • Strong experience with quoting platforms and product configuration workflows
  • Strong understanding of product lifecycle concepts, including launches, change management, sunset planning, replacement mapping, and downstream operational impact
  • Advanced Microsoft Excel skills, including complex formulas, lookups, pivots, data cleansing, modeling, reconciliation, and analytical reporting
  • Experience building, maintaining, and improving recurring operational reports used for QA, billing validation, or product portfolio analysis
  • Ability to understand system workflows and technical dependencies across CRM, quoting, billing, reporting, and adjacent business platforms
  • Working knowledge of SaaS business models, cloud services, and vendor-driven product constructs
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ills with the ability to draw practical conclusions from both quantitative and qualitative inputs
  • Strong analytical, communication, organizational, and problem-solving skills, with the ability to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ment
  • Must be legally eligible to work in the United States without visa sponsorship
  • Familiarity with Salesforce CPQ and RCA or similar quoting tools
  • Experience with Tableau, APIs, scripting, automation tools, or AI-enabled workflow improvements
